
AMC has released a video from the set where Season 3 of The Walking Dead is being shot, with comments from actors playing major characters, executive producer Gale Ann Hurd, and others. A fair amount is revealed about the new season. Hurd tells us that Ernest Dickerson will direct at least the first episode (he directed the season finale of Season 2, among others), and that the group ends up at the prison glimpsed at the end of Season 2.
Laurie Holden tells us that there will be the "…introduction of new characters, some announced, some not."
Andrew Lincoln follows up by letting us know that there are "…samurai-wielding characters that are turning up," and that "The pace of it is darker, harder, faster, deeper."
Several of the actors comment on the number of zombie kills, apparently at close range. Lauren Cohan says, pointing to her blood-drenched costume, "As you can see, it’s gonna get messy."
